Address

ecash:qzg2xhjv5nymdy9eg9csukwq38t553ukys6pssjmxdCopy

Total Received

36565.18 XEC

Total Sent

11989.95 XEC

№ Transactions

33

Final Balance

24575.23 XEC

Transactions
Filter